If you are searching for a delightful festive treat that combines nutty richness with bright citrus freshness, you will absolutely love this Christmas Vegan Pistachio Lemon Olive Oil Cake Recipe. It’s a moist, tender cake bursting with the vibrant zing of lemon and the buttery texture of roasted pistachios, all brought together by the luscious depth of olive oil. Perfect for sharing with friends and family during the holidays, this cake feels special but is wonderfully simple to prepare, making it an instant favorite everyone will ask for again.

Ingredients You’ll Need
Gathering these ingredients is a breeze, yet each plays a crucial role in creating the perfect balance of flavors and textures. The simplicity of the components allows the bright lemon and earthy pistachios to shine, while the olive oil keeps the crumb moist and tender.
- 2 cups All-Purpose Flour: The foundation of your cake, gluten-free flour works well if you prefer.
- 1 cup Granulated Sugar: Sweetens the cake perfectly; try brown sugar if you want a deeper flavor.
- 2 teaspoons Baking Powder: Your secret for a lovely rise; freshness is key.
- 1 teaspoon Salt: A pinch intensifies all the flavors.
- 1/2 cup Olive Oil: Adds moistness and a distinctive rich taste, with coconut oil as an alternative.
- 1 cup Plant-Based Milk (Almond or Oat): Keeps the cake vegan and fluffy; coconut milk adds extra flavor.
- 2 Lemons Juiced and Zested: Infuses a fresh, tangy citrus brightness; lime can be a fun swap.
- 2 teaspoons Vanilla Extract: Elevates the flavor profile naturally.
- 1 cup Unsalted Roasted Pistachios (Chopped): Adds crunch and nutty aroma; walnuts or almonds can mix it up.
- 1 cup Powdered Sugar: For a smooth, sweet glaze finishing touch.
- 2 tablespoons Lemon Juice: Mixes into the glaze for that perfect balance of sweetness and tartness.
How to Make Christmas Vegan Pistachio Lemon Olive Oil Cake Recipe
Step 1: Prepare Your Oven and Pan
Start by preheating your oven to 350°F (175°C). Lightly grease a 9-inch round cake pan with olive oil or line it with parchment paper to ensure your cake comes out with ease and a perfect shape.
Step 2: Mix Dry Ingredients
In a large bowl, whisk together the all-purpose flour, granulated sugar, baking powder, and salt. This mix will lay the groundwork for the cake’s structure and sweetness, ensuring every bite is balanced.
Step 3: Combine Wet Ingredients
In another bowl, whisk the olive oil, plant-based milk, lemon juice, lemon zest, and vanilla extract. This mixture brings moisture, flavor, and that unmistakable lemony brightness that makes this cake stand out.
Step 4: Bring It All Together
Pour the wet ingredients into the dry ingredients and gently fold them together until just combined. Avoid overmixing to keep the cake light and fluffy. The batter should be smooth with a slight luscious texture.
Step 5: Add the Pistachios
Fold in the chopped roasted pistachios evenly throughout the batter. These little green gems add crunch, earthiness, and beautiful specks of color to your festive cake.
Step 6: Bake the Cake
Pour the batter into your prepared pan and smooth the top. Bake for about 35 minutes, or until a toothpick inserted in the center comes out clean. Baking time may vary slightly depending on your oven, so keep an eye on it towards the end.
Step 7: Prepare the Glaze
While the cake cools, mix powdered sugar with 2 tablespoons of fresh lemon juice to create a glaze. Adjust with more sugar or juice for your preferred consistency—this glaze will add a lovely, sweet-tart sheen on top.
Step 8: Glaze and Garnish
Once the cake has cooled completely, drizzle the lemon glaze over it and sprinkle a few extra chopped pistachios for decoration. This step elevates the presentation and adds an extra layer of deliciousness.
How to Serve Christmas Vegan Pistachio Lemon Olive Oil Cake Recipe
Garnishes
For a festive finish, fresh lemon slices and a handful of whole pistachios make beautiful, edible garnishes. A dusting of powdered sugar can add a snowy touch that feels just right for Christmas celebrations.
Side Dishes
This cake pairs wonderfully with a cup of spiced vegan chai tea or a fresh berry compote. Both options balance the richness of the olive oil and provide complementary warmth or tartness.
Creative Ways to Present
Try serving individual slices topped with a dollop of coconut whipped cream and a sprig of fresh mint for an elegant holiday dessert. Alternatively, layering cake crumbs in small glasses with vegan lemon curd creates a stunning trifle-inspired treat.
Make Ahead and Storage
Storing Leftovers
Keep your leftover cake covered tightly in an airtight container at room temperature for up to three days. This helps preserve its moist texture without drying out.
Freezing
This cake freezes beautifully! Wrap it well in plastic wrap and aluminum foil, or store in a freezer-safe container for up to two months. Thaw overnight in the fridge before serving.
Reheating
Reheat slices gently in a microwave for 10-15 seconds or warm them in a low oven (300°F/150°C) for about 10 minutes. This refreshes the cake’s softness and enhances those inviting aromas of lemon and pistachio.
FAQs
Can I substitute the olive oil with another oil?
Absolutely! While olive oil gives this cake a rich, fruity depth, you can use coconut oil for a slightly different flavor or a neutral oil like vegetable or grapeseed oil without losing moisture.
Do I need to use fresh lemon juice and zest?
Fresh lemon juice and zest are highly recommended because they provide bright, vibrant citrus notes that bottled juice simply cannot match. They make the cake feel fresh and lively, especially during the holidays.
Is this cake suitable for gluten-free diets?
Yes! You can swap the all-purpose flour for a gluten-free blend, but make sure it contains xanthan gum or a similar binder to keep the cake’s texture delightful and cohesive.
How do I ensure the cake is moist and not dry?
Using olive oil and plant-based milk helps keep this cake moist. Also, avoid overbaking by checking with a toothpick at 30 minutes and adjust timing if needed to prevent dryness.
Can I add other nuts or dried fruit?
Definitely! While pistachios are the star, walnuts, almonds, or even chopped dried cranberries can add festive flair and variety. Just be mindful of texture and flavor balance.
Final Thoughts
This Christmas Vegan Pistachio Lemon Olive Oil Cake Recipe truly embodies the joy and warmth of the holiday season with every bite. Its combination of nutty richness and zesty brightness makes it a standout dessert that’s both elegant and approachable. I encourage you to give this recipe a try and create some delicious memories to share with your loved ones. Happy baking and happy holidays!
Print
Christmas Vegan Pistachio Lemon Olive Oil Cake Recipe
- Prep Time: 15 minutes
- Cook Time: 35 minutes
- Total Time: 50 minutes
- Yield: 8 slices
- Category: Dessert
- Method: Baking
- Cuisine: Vegan, American
- Diet: Vegan
Description
This Christmas Vegan Pistachio Lemon Olive Oil Cake is a moist, flavorful treat that combines zesty lemon with crunchy pistachios and the rich aroma of olive oil. Perfect for holiday celebrations, this easy-to-make cake is entirely plant-based, using simple ingredients to create a festive dessert that everyone can enjoy.
Ingredients
Dry Ingredients
- 2 cups All-Purpose Flour (can be substituted with gluten-free flour if needed)
- 1 cup Granulated Sugar (brown sugar can be used for a richer flavor)
- 2 teaspoons Baking Powder (ensure it’s fresh for best results)
- 1 teaspoon Salt (a pinch of sea salt can add complexity)
Wet Ingredients
- 1/2 cup Olive Oil (can be replaced with coconut oil for a different flavor profile)
- 1 cup Plant-Based Milk (Almond or Oat) (coconut milk is a flavorful alternative)
- 2 Lemons Juiced and Zested (lime can be an interesting substitute for a unique taste)
- 2 teaspoons Vanilla Extract (pure vanilla enhances flavor more than imitation)
Additional Ingredients
- 1 cup Unsalted Roasted Pistachios (Chopped) (swap with chopped walnuts or almonds for variety)
- 1 cup Powdered Sugar (adds the perfect finish to your Christmas Vegan Pistachio Lemon Olive Oil Cake)
- 2 tablespoons Lemon Juice (adjust the thickness with more sugar or juice to your liking)
Instructions
- Preheat the Oven: Preheat your oven to 350°F (175°C). Grease and flour an 8-inch round cake pan to ensure the cake doesn’t stick.
- Mix Dry Ingredients: In a large bowl, sift together the all-purpose flour, baking powder, and salt. Stir in the granulated sugar thoroughly to combine all the dry ingredients evenly.
- Combine Wet Ingredients: In a separate bowl, whisk the olive oil, plant-based milk, lemon juice and zest, and vanilla extract until fully blended.
- Combine Wet and Dry: Gradually pour the wet mixture into the bowl of dry ingredients. Gently fold together using a spatula or wooden spoon until just combined. Be careful not to over-mix to keep the cake tender.
- Add Pistachios: Fold in the chopped unsalted roasted pistachios, distributing them evenly throughout the batter for texture and flavor.
- Pour Batter into Pan: Transfer the batter into the prepared cake pan, smoothing the top evenly with the spatula.
- Bake the Cake: Place the pan in the preheated oven and bake for 30-35 minutes, or until a toothpick inserted in the center comes out clean and the edges start to pull away from the pan.
- Prepare Lemon Glaze: While the cake is baking, mix the powdered sugar with 2 tablespoons of lemon juice in a small bowl until smooth. Adjust the consistency by adding more sugar for thickness or more juice for a runnier glaze.
- Cool the Cake: Once baked, remove the cake from the oven and allow it to cool in the pan for 10 minutes. Then, invert it onto a wire rack to cool completely.
- Glaze and Serve: Drizzle the lemon glaze over the cooled cake before slicing and serving. This adds a bright, sweet finish that’s perfect for the holidays.
Notes
- You can substitute all-purpose flour with gluten-free flour for a gluten-free version.
- Brown sugar can be used instead of granulated sugar for a deeper, molasses flavor.
- Use freshly squeezed lemon juice and zest for the best citrus flavor.
- Chopped walnuts or almonds can replace pistachios if preferred or as a variation.
- The glaze consistency can be adjusted to your liking by adding more powdered sugar or lemon juice.
- Store cake in an airtight container at room temperature for up to 3 days, or refrigerate for up to a week.
- Make sure the baking powder is fresh to ensure the cake rises properly.

